The leaks are over, the 2025 NFL schedule has been released! 

Now that we have the full 272-game regular-season schedule, here are a few highlights: 

  • Eagles will host the Cowboys in NFL opener. Philadelphia will be kicking off the 2025 season by hosting Dallas in a divisional showdown. 
  • Super Bowl rematch in Week 2. After facing the Cowboys in Week 1, the Eagles won’t get much of a break and that’s because they’ll be traveling to Kansas City to face the Chiefs in Week 2. It will be a rematch of last season’s Super Bowl, which the Eagles handily won, 40-22. 
  • Thanksgiving tripleheader. The annual tripleheader on Thanksgiving Day will open with the Packers at Lions followed by Chiefs at Cowboys. The Bengals will then travel to Baltimore for the Turkey Day nightcap. 
  • The NFL is also giving us a tripleheader on Christmas Day. The Chiefs, Cowboys and Lions will all be pulling holiday double-duty this year. The Cowboys will be facing the Commanders on Christmas followed by the Lions traveling to Minnesota. The final game on Dec. 25 will then see the Broncos traveling to Kansas City.
